Transaction 62ec04ec331140d18e0a065574ea56716214917f96a9a49e4ef60e7335cb3161

1 Input
2 Outputs
  • 62ec04ec331140d18e0a065574ea56716214917f96a9a49e4ef60e7335cb3161:0
  • value  116500
    address  1HtCd2uryu7TQYy1NxRRXTm2asispsuE8g
  • 62ec04ec331140d18e0a065574ea56716214917f96a9a49e4ef60e7335cb3161:1
  • value  200651
    address  1DHuqjtKJi6bPH815jR6nEEWk43c2Pcyj2